Breaking News: BlackBerry "PlayBook" Tablet launched at Developer Conference

By Gadjo Cardenas Sevilla

It is called the PlayBook and it is RIM's new 7-inch tablet which features a  1GHz dual-core processor and integrates with user's existing BlackBerry accounts. The PlayBook can handle Flash 10.1 as well as HTML5 web standards as well as Adobe Air integration. Powered by QNX OS which highlights security and stability, the PlayBook is expected to be available in 2011. Video  and photos after the break.

Preview! Samsung Galaxy Tab looks impressive and just the right size

Samsung teased and teased some more before finally unveiling its Android powered Galaxy Tab earlier today. The 7-inch Android tablet sports dual cameras, 3G data and voice and full HD video playback, Details and specs of the device, official photos  plus an official TV advert  are available after the break.

Preview! Samsung Galaxy Tab 7' inch Android tablet

Here's a recently leaked video from Mobileburn.com of the upcoming Samsung Galaxy Tab we wrote about back in June. From the video we learn it will be launched on September 2, 2010, will run Android OS 2.2, it has video calling capability and e-reader functionality and the 7-inch form factor allows it to be held with one hand.
